National Trust event. This May bank holiday, witness the sound and fury of Saxon and Viking warriors in pitched battle as they recreate the siege of Wareham.
Beware the fearsome cries of "Odin" across the Isle of Purbeck! You can also explore the Saxon village and discover what life was like during this harsh period.
10.00am Saxon living history village opens.
11.00am Viking raid on the Saxon stronghold of Corfe.
12:30pm King Alfred's Court (lower camp). 'The forming of the great 'Alliance'. Training the young volunteer warriors to join King Alfred's army (main arena).
2.45pm Mustering the Saxon, Brythonic and Viking armies for battle.
